From Builder-Grade Basics to English Country Kitchen Elegance

Forest green cabinetry transforms this once-bland space from standard builder fare into sophisticated English country charm. Warm brass fixtures and exposed ceiling beams add architectural interest, while open shelving displays collected treasures. The cream AGA range becomes a stunning focal point, perfectly complementing butcher block countertops and wide-plank flooring that enhance the kitchen’s inviting, lived-in character.

From Generic Builder Grade to Rustic Mountain Lodge Masterpiece

Exposed wooden beams and stacked stone transform this ordinary kitchen into a breathtaking rustic retreat. Rich knotty pine cabinetry replaces bland maple units, while a dramatic stone range hood becomes the focal point. Wire mesh cabinet inserts, cowhide bar stools, and an antler chandelier complete the mountain lodge aesthetic. Dark countertops and wide-plank flooring enhance the dramatic makeover.

From Basic Builder Grade to French Country Elegance

Honey oak cabinets and standard appliances gave way to sophisticated cream cabinetry with glazed finishes and decorative moldings. The renovation introduced a striking blue range as the kitchen’s focal point, while a crystal chandelier replaced harsh fluorescent lighting. Glass-front upper cabinets, copper pot storage, and coffered ceiling details transformed this ordinary space into a refined French-inspired culinary haven with timeless charm.

From Suburban Standard to Industrial Loft Sophistication

Exposed ductwork and Edison bulb pendants replace fluorescent ceiling fixtures, transforming this once-traditional space into an edgy industrial haven. Open pipe shelving eliminates upper cabinetry while concrete countertops and stainless steel appliances create a professional kitchen aesthetic. Dark concrete floors anchor the dramatic makeover, while vintage artwork and metal bar stools complete the urban loft transformation.
